  • In this video, I convert a 1970's toy Tonka Winnebago Indian camper RV motorhome to a remote controlled 4x4 rock crawler. I picked up the Tonka Winnebago on eBay as well as a used RC ECX Barrage 4x4 truck on eBay. I had to extend the wheelbase of the Barrage to fit the length of the motorhome. I made longer 4 link suspension links on my shop lathe. With the longer wheelbase, I had to get longer drive shafts and stiffer shocks, which I found on Amazon. I then installed some LED lights from an RC truck light kit on Amazon. Next I used some Tamiya Smoke paint for fake window tint and painted the under chassis with flat black. I made a fake exhaust pipe by using a tubing bender to bend some aluminum tubing I bought at Hobby Lobby. Then I modified a vape device by drilling a hole in the bottom and epoxying on a fish tank air pump. I then wired it all together with a battery and wireless on/off key fob I found on Amazon, to provide fake exhaust smoke. Lastly I got some bigger tires and some white wheels which I weathered a tiny bit with Vallejo umber pigment. I finished the RC Tonka expedition vehicle off with a trailer hitch and some scale rock band bumper stickers.
